Real Madrid Held to a Stalemate in Pamplona; Atletico Falls Short as Well


Ažurirano: 15.02.2025. 20:37h

Jude Bellingham received a straight red card for protesting against the referee. This incident cost Real Madrid dearly during their match away at Osasuna in Pamplona.

The “Merenges” were ahead with a score of 1:0 when both teams were even in numbers (thanks to a goal from Mbappe in the 15th minute), allowing Osasuna to level the match with a player advantage (Budimir successfully converted a penalty in the 58th minute).

This marks the third consecutive game without a win for Real Madrid, following a loss to Espanyol and a draw against Atletico. Despite the current slump, the defending champions are still atop the standings, at least until Monday’s showdown between Barcelona and Rayo.

Atletico had the opportunity to seize first place after Real’s draw, but they failed to take advantage, ending in a 1-1 draw with Celta in Madrid.

Diego Simeone’s squad managed to hold their ground well, even after being reduced to ten men from the 7th minute (with Pablo Barrios receiving a red card), and ultimately conceded a goal at the 68-minute mark when Iago Aspas converted a penalty kick.

The visitors squandered two golden opportunities to extend their lead to 2:0, and Alexandre Serlot sealed the final score in the 82nd minute.
